CVE-2015-10067 is a high-severity race condition vulnerability (CWE-362, CWE-366) affecting the SSharpSmartThreadPool component within the oznetmaster SSharpSmartThreadPool project. This flaw, located in an unspecified part of SSharpSmartThreadPool/SmartThreadPool.cs, could allow an attacker to manipulate thread execution. The vulnerability has a CVSS v3.1 score of 8.1 (High), indicating a high potential for impact on confidentiality, integrity, and availability if exploited. However, exploitation is considered difficult due to high attack complexity, and the attack vector is network-based. There is no evidence of active exploitation, nor is exploit code publicly available in Metasploit, Nuclei, or ExploitDB. Community discussion and media coverage are minimal, suggesting low public awareness. A patch (0e58073c831093aad75e077962e9fb55cad0dc5f) is available to remediate this issue.
